This page documents how we traced the query planner regression in Tarnwick DB back to its originating build. Each release artifact carries a provenance manifest listing the compiler version, patch set, and merge commit. For the regression, the manifest showed an unreviewed cherry-pick of the join-reorder patch. Contractors investigating similar issues should start with the manifest, not the changelog. The affected artifact is identified by the token directly below.

trace token, kajeg-tadup: htk31_ea4436123ab4c9e337062126feef2c5

First-Day Checklist — Night Support Rotation

☐ Arrive at Dellfort House rear entrance by 21:45; the front lobby is locked after 21:00.
☐ Collect headset and locker key from the night lead, Priya's desk, row three.
☐ Confirm your name appears on the overnight rota sheet pinned by the kitchenette.
☐ Test your badge on the internal stairwell reader before the lead leaves at 22:30.
☐ If the reader rejects your badge, use the fallback door code below.

badge for tajeg-kagap: bdg-EWZTJN-83588199

Handover — Director Fenna Krole to Director Aldric Mayven. Branch managers: next year's training budget moves under Aldric. Allocation is flat versus this year; no new external programmes approved yet. Priority remains the Corridor certification track. Submit branch requests by end of quarter; late submissions roll to the following cycle. Travel-based training requires director sign-off. Questions go to Aldric from Monday. The confidential business-plan note appears immediately below.

board note of yahog-haduf: Only 5 of the 120 pilot accounts renewed Quenwyn, so a churn review is set for October 1.